Acclaimed illustrator Annie West has always been fascinated by horrible accidents, hilarious incidents, unsolvable mysteries and amusing deaths. From Icarus to Strongbow, Attila the Hun to Sartre, Another Fine Mess assembles a fine cast of those who met untimely (and entertaining) ends. With her inimitable style and incorrigible sense of humour, Annie West has produced another beautiful and enjoyable work.

About the Author Annie West is an award-winning illustrator and cartoonist. Reared on Ronald Searle, Saul Steinberg and Spike Milligan, Annie graduated from Dun Laoghaire School of Art (IADT) with a degree in TV Production Design. There followed a decade working in the art department on movies, TV and music videos for RTÉ, Channel Four, Robert Plant, and the Hothouse Flowers to name but a few. She edited and illustrated Yeats in Love, an illustrated, semi-fictional account of WB Yeats’ obsessive yet ultimately fruitless pursuit of Maud Gonne (New Island, 2014) and What If? A Chronicle of What Might Have Been (New Island, 2016).
